Luxury Bed and Breakfast in the Huon Valley
55 minutes south from Hobart, Tasmania

Feel the stress wash away at The Little Seed,
an elegant, self contained cottage,
in the hills above the Huon River at Franklin, Tasmania.
Perched high above the Huon River, on the forest edge, between Huonville and Geeveston, is this comfortable little BnB. Little Seed Bed and Breakfast Cottage offers self-contained comfort with everything you need. Set between a permaculture cottage garden and a rural landscape with native forest, this is a lovely blend of modern living and nature.
Picture
The large living room and full kitchen, veranda, bathroom with deep soaking tub, make this a perfect romantic couples retreat to explore the Huon Valley and Far South Tasmania.
 
This original farm homestead has been upgraded with modern furniture whilst still retaining the weatherboard charm and colourful cottage garden.

Just 50 minutes drive south of Hobart, this peaceful and secluded environment will be a memorable highlight of your Huon Valley Escape.

Wooden Boat Centre, Franklin

Picture
The Wooden Boat Discovery Centre will entice you into the fascinating world of traditional wooden boats, using interactive features, video presentations and static displays.

Learn about the history of boat building and water transport. Marvel at the beauty of the local timbers – some of the finest boat building materials in the world. Watch the various stages in the creation of real boats in precious timbers, from lofting to launching.

Apple Museum, Café and Cider Works

Picture

Apple Museum

The museum is a remarkable time capsule that depicts the lives of the early settlers from the Huon Valley. The numerous displays and exhibits contain antiques and memorabilia that effectively demonstrate how the pioneers lived and worked. You will find the agricultural history of the Huon Valley come to life as you stroll through years gone by.

Nearby towns and villages

Franklin, Tasmania

Picture
This comfortable Bed and breakfast is perched in the hills just above the Huon River. It is just a 5 minute drive to the riverside village of Franklin, where you can find a range of eateries, a wooden boat museum and cruises form the marina.
Huonville is 15 minutes north with a range of supermarkets, eateries, post office, vehicle repairs, doctors etc.

With a population of about 2000, it is big enough to have most day to day things but rarely crowed. Note that restaurants close early, so e recommend arriving at the restaurant by 7:30, or phone ahead to be sure.

On the northern edge of Huonville is Home Hill Winery (open for lunches)
and ​Willie Smiths Apple Shed (cafe daily and fun dinner and music on Friday nights).
